Yes Black viper is a good source of tweaks...But, you have to know some of those services you need to keep for your DAW and OS...and other things being used....So research the services, and make sure that defeating them will not cause other issues with the use of, or work /devices you need to use. Also if defeating services ...Remember to undo anything done...before updating win OS.. and or other things. So keep a tweak list for your machines...so you can revert to defaults....Just so things do not get corrupted when updating.... Cheers!

W10 worked fine for me out of the box, much better than W7 where i had a terrible latency issue. I have done only 2 tweaks - Core parking and power managment, yes, do it.
The rest you can forget as its not really necessary. Background services, btw, is now a myth. Cakewalk have said as much in these forums.
